gpt4 book ai didi

arrays - Groovy代码将字符串数组插入Oracle表

转载 作者:行者123 更新时间:2023-12-02 15:23:22 25 4
gpt4 key购买 nike

我有一个代码如下的常规程序:

String[] conceptArray = conceptList.toArray()

我正在尝试将conceptArray插入Oracle表,如下所示

sql.execute(“插入OFFICE.PERSON(CONCEPT)值(?)”,[conceptArray]);

但是上面的代码没有在表Person中插入值。请帮助我更正上面的代码。

最佳答案

使用groovy.sql.Sql类:
http://docs.groovy-lang.org/latest/html/api/groovy/sql/Sql.html

def sql=new groovy.sql.Sql(...)
String insert="insert into OFFICE.PERSON values (${conceptList.collect{'?'}.join(','})"
sql.executeUpdate(insert,conceptList)

关于arrays - Groovy代码将字符串数组插入Oracle表,我们在Stack Overflow上找到一个类似的问题: https://stackoverflow.com/questions/32012107/

25 4 0
Copyright 2021 - 2024 cfsdn All Rights Reserved 蜀ICP备2022000587号
广告合作:1813099741@qq.com 6ren.com